Second Cosmic Velocity (Escape Velocity)
Introduction : The second cosmic velocity, also known as escape velocity, is the speed an object must reach to break free from a planet’s gravitational field without further propulsion. On Earth, this value is around 11.2 kilometers per second at sea level.
History & Origin : Escape velocity was conceptualized in the 17th and 18th centuries during the study of gravitational forces. Its significance surged during the space age, when rockets needed to escape Earth's gravity to explore the Moon or send probes into deep space.
Current Use : Used in rocket science, space missions, and planetary science. It determines the energy needed for interplanetary travel, such as missions to the Moon, Mars, or beyond. It’s vital in designing spacecraft trajectories and planning launch parameters.
Parsec per Year (pc/year)
Introduction : Parsec per year is a unit of speed describing how many parsecs—a measure of astronomical distance—an object moves per year. It is useful for expressing extremely high velocities of stars or galaxies over cosmic timeframes.
History & Origin : The parsec was introduced in the early 20th century based on parallax measurements. As observational astronomy advanced, expressing motion in parsecs per year became useful for characterizing proper motions of distant stars and galaxies on a galactic or intergalactic scale.
Current Use : Used in astrophysics to describe stellar and galactic motion, especially in the context of large-scale structure modeling and cosmology. It helps scientists quantify drift across the celestial sphere over long periods with high precision.
